{"ScriptPreparationCode":"var conv = {\r\n marked: marked,\r\n cm: new commonmark.HtmlRenderer(),\r\n mdit: markdownit({ html: true }),\r\n remarkable: new remarkable.Remarkable(),\r\n micromarkdown: window.micromarkdown,\r\n snarkdown: window.snarkdown,\r\n};\r\n\r\nvar pars = {\r\n cm: new commonmark.Parser()\r\n};\r\n\r\nfunction randword() {return Math.random().toString(36).substring(2, 15)\u002B\u0022 \u0022}\r\n\r\nfunction mdf() { return [randword(),randword()\u002Brandword(),\u0022## \u0022\u002Brandword(),\u0022\u0022,\u0022\u0022,\u00221. \u0022\u002Brandword(),\u00222. \u0022\u002Brandword(),\u0022\u0022,\u0022\u0022,\u0022---\u0022,\u0022\u0022,\u0022***\u0022\u002Brandword()\u002B\u0022***\u0022,\u0022\u0022,\r\n randword(),randword()\u002Brandword()\u002Brandword()\u002Brandword(),randword()\u002Brandword()\u002Brandword()\u002Brandword(),randword(),\u0022\u0022,randword()\u002Brandword()\u002Brandword(),randword(),randword()].join(\u0022\\n\u0022);}\r\nvar mdff = mdf();\r\n\r\nfunction md() {return mdff}","TestCases":[{"Name":"Marked","Code":"conv.marked(md());","IsDeferred":false},{"Name":"CommonMark","Code":"conv.cm.render(pars.cm.parse(md()));","IsDeferred":false},{"Name":"Markdown-it","Code":"conv.mdit.render(md());","IsDeferred":false},{"Name":"Remarkable","Code":"conv.remarkable.render(md());","IsDeferred":false},{"Name":"Micromarkdown","Code":"conv.micromarkdown.parse(md());","IsDeferred":false},{"Name":"Snarkdown","Code":"conv.snarkdown(md());","IsDeferred":false}]}